The American singer-songwriter from Massachusetts, Lily Fitts, owes a lot to social media.
In 2023 - the very year she finished her biochemistry and molecular biology studies - she posted her rewrite of Noah Kahan's song Stick Season on TikTok. It got over two million views, and Noah Kahan himself reposted her version. Later the same year, she joined Zach Bryan on stage during his sold-out concert in Los Angeles. Her acoustic covers of other artists' songs led to invitations to bigger things, and in 2024 and 2025 she opened for Michael Marcagi, Sam Barber and Myles Smith among others, and she appeared at major festivals like Bonnaroo and Summerfest.
In June 2025, Lily Fitts put out her debut album Getting By, 10 songs with acoustic instruments and delicate lyrics of emotional depth. Lily Fitts draws on indie folk and alternative country, linking personal moments with universal feelings. Her themes span from broken hearts, angst, sorrow and relationships, and the album has been described as a strong coming-of-age work, reflecting the challenges of youth while finding hope in vulnerability.
After the release of Getting By, Lily Fitts has taken her music out on its first headline tour of concerts in USA, Great Britain and Europe.
